Brawl in Burgas as Night Wolves arrive

Photo: Daniela Kostadinova

Ukrainians who protested against the visit of the rockers from the Russian nationalist motorcycle club Night Wolves have been attacked in the Bulgarian Black Sea city of Burgas. The police have arrested participants in the brawl. Ten individuals in military uniforms from the nationalist Vasil Levski military union attacked the Ukrainian nationals who had staged a protest against the Night Wolves at a petrol station in Burgas. No serious injuries have been reported after the brawl. The rockers from the Russian Night Wolves motorcycle club, thirty of whom are currently on a visit to Bulgaria, arrived in Burgas at 8:30 AM.
